Lions Sign WR Andy Jones To Practice Squad

According to Tim Twentyman, the Detroit Lions have signed WR Andy Jones to their practice squad.

Jones, 23, originally signed on with the Cowboys as an undrafted free agent out of Jacksonville back in May of last year. Dallas later waived him and signed him to their practice squad once he cleared waivers.

The Cowboys signed him to a futures deal in January but elected to waive him as they trimmed their roster down to the 53-man limit. Jones was later claimed off of waivers by the Texans and bounced on and off their practice squad.

Hoston decided to waive Jones last week.

In 2017, Jones has appeared in one game for the Texans but has yet to record a statistic.
